Tribune News Service

Patiala, May 14

A Bank of India’s (BOI) bank manager was allegedly shot at by the security guard in Samana today. The accused has been identified as Nirmal Singh.

The police said bank manager Yogesh Kumar and Nirmal had a quarrel over depositing the money in the bank account, following which the latter opened fire. The security guard was nabbed by other bank employees.

The injured bank manager was immediately rushed to the Government Hospital from where he was referred to Government Rajindra Hospital.  

However, in the evening, Yogesh was referred to PGI, Chandigarh. The sources said Government Rajindra Hospital referred the case to PGI due to lack of vascular surgeon in the hospital.

Samana Deputy Superintendent of Police Jaswant Singh Mangat said, “The accused was arrested on the spot and a case will be registered against him soon. The manager is stable and is undergoing treatment.”
